智能合约,作为区块链技术中的一个核心概念,正逐渐改变着我们的日常生活。想象一下,一个无需第三方的、自动执行的合同,听起来是不是既神奇又令人兴奋?下面,就让我们一起来揭秘智能合约的神奇属性,了解它是如何让合同自动执行,并告别繁琐流程的。
什么是智能合约?
智能合约,顾名思义,是一种嵌入在区块链中的程序,它可以在满足特定条件时自动执行一系列操作。这些操作可以是任何形式,比如转移资金、发送消息、更改状态等。智能合约的核心优势在于其不可篡改性和自动执行性。
智能合约的工作原理
智能合约的工作原理可以概括为以下几个步骤:
- 编写合约代码:开发者使用特定的编程语言(如Solidity)编写智能合约的代码,定义合约中的变量、函数和逻辑。
- 部署合约:将合约代码部署到区块链上,这个过程称为“部署”。一旦部署,合约代码就不可更改。
- 触发合约:当满足合约中定义的条件时,合约将自动执行预定的操作。
- 执行结果:合约执行完毕后,结果将被永久记录在区块链上,任何人都可以验证。
智能合约的神奇属性
1. 自动执行
智能合约最神奇的属性就是其自动执行的能力。一旦条件满足,合约将自动执行预定的操作,无需任何第三方干预。这种自动执行性大大降低了执行合同的成本和时间。
2. 不可篡改性
由于区块链的特性,智能合约一旦部署,其代码和状态就不可更改。这意味着合约的执行结果将始终保持一致,不会被篡改。
3. 透明性
智能合约的代码和执行结果都是公开透明的,任何人都可以查看和验证。这种透明性使得智能合约在金融、供应链管理等领域具有广泛的应用前景。
4. 高效性
智能合约的自动执行和透明性使得合同执行过程更加高效。与传统合同相比,智能合约可以节省大量的时间和成本。
智能合约的应用场景
智能合约的应用场景非常广泛,以下是一些典型的应用案例:
- 金融领域:智能合约可以用于自动执行股票交易、支付处理、保险理赔等。
- 供应链管理:智能合约可以用于跟踪货物的运输、确保合同履行等。
- 版权保护:智能合约可以用于版权登记、授权和付费等。
- 身份验证:智能合约可以用于身份验证、数字签名等。
总结
智能合约作为一种新兴的技术,正逐渐改变着我们的生活方式。它的自动执行、不可篡改性和透明性等特点,使得智能合约在金融、供应链管理、版权保护等领域具有广泛的应用前景。随着区块链技术的不断发展,智能合约的应用将会更加广泛,为我们的生活带来更多便利。
